Common HughesSetup.exe Errors on Windows

Encountering errors associated with HughesSetup.exe can be frustrating. These errors may vary in nature and can surface due to different reasons, such as software conflicts, outdated drivers, or even malware infections. Below, we've outlined the most commonly reported errors linked to HughesSetup.exe, to aid in understanding and potentially resolving the issues at hand.

  • Application Not Found: This error can arise when the HughesSetup.exe file has been moved, deleted, or is not properly associated with the program it belongs to.
  • Error 0xc0000142: This error message appears when an application wasn't able to start correctly, often due to issues in the software itself, corrupted files, or problems with Windows registry.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): Although not strictly an HughesSetup.exe error, certain .exe files can cause system instability leading to a BSOD, indicating a fatal system error.
  • HughesSetup.exe - System Error: This alert appears when the execution of HughesSetup.exe causes a system issue. Possible causes might include clashes with other software, damaged system files, or insufficient system resources.
  • HughesSetup.exe - Bad Image Error:: This error message indicates that Windows cannot run HughesSetup.exe because it's either corrupted, or the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.

Step 1: Open Command Prompt

Step 1: Open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run SFC Scan

Step 2: Run SFC Scan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type sfc /scannow and press Enter.

  2. Allow the System File Checker to scan your system for errors.

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ors

Step 3: Review Results and Repair Errors Thumbnail
  1. Review the scan results once completed.

  2. Follow the on-screen instructions to repair any errors found.
